Alice Katharina Caroline Riggle was born July 10, 1905, in Jordan Township, Fillmore County, Minnesota to William and Lisette (Erdman) Schneider. She was baptized on July 23, 1905 and confirmed on April 13, 1919 at Wykoff, Minnesota. At seven years of age, she moved with her family to a farm in Fillmore County, near Wykoff, where she attended parochial school. On August 24, 1930, she married Dale Elmer Riggle at St. John's Lutheran Church in Wykoff. They operated chicken hatcheries in Worthington, Albert and Fairmont, Minnesota. In 1936, they bought their own hatchery in Truman, Minnesota. Dale died November 17, 1979. Alice was an active member of St. Paul's Lutheran Church in Truman, served in Ladies Aid, was a member of Quilting Circle, Bible Study and taught Sunday school.
